In 2021-2022, 4,245 people earned their degree in biotechnology, making the major the 242nd most popular in the United States.

Across New Mexico, there were 5 biotechnology gra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the associate degree level specifically, there were 4 biotechnology graduates with average earnings and debt of $32,914 and $11,404 respectively.

Out of the 1 schools in the Schools for an Associate Highly Focused on Biotech Major in New Mexico that were part of this year’s ranking, Central New Mexico Community College landed the #1 spot on the list. Central New Mexico Community College is a fairly large public school situated in Albuquerque, New Mexico. It awarded 4 associates’s biotech degrees in 2021-2022.

The low undergrad student loan default rate of 4.2%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.
